binutils-gdb/ld/emultempl/stringify.sed
Alan Modra b8a0c93058 ld STRINGIFY
Delete support for old compilers that don't support string
concatentation.

	* Makefile.am (stringify.sed): Delete rule.
	(GEN_DEPENDS, DISTCLEANFILES): Adjust.
	* configure.ac (STRINGIFY): Delete.
	* emultempl/beos.em: Use stringify.sed from srcdir.
	* emultempl/elf.em: Likewise.
	* emultempl/generic.em: Likewise.
	* emultempl/msp430.em: Likewise.
	* emultempl/pdp11.em: Likewise.
	* emultempl/pe.em: Likewise.
	* emultempl/pep.em: Likewise.
	* emultempl/stringify.sed: Renamed from..
	* emultempl/astring.sed: ..this.
	* emultempl/ostring.sed: Delete.
	* Makefile.in: Regenerate.
	* configure: Regenerate.
2023-08-26 10:57:00 +09:30

14 lines
144 B
Sed

s/["\\]/\\&/g
s/$/\\n\\/
1 s/^/"/
25s/\\$/"/
26s/^/"/
50s/\\$/"/
51s/^/"/
75s/\\$/"/
76s/^/"/
100s/\\$/"/
101s/^/"/
$ s/$/n"/
$ s/\\n"n"$/\\n"/